Stefan Miklosovic commented on ARQ-1524:
----------------------------------------
The trick here is to isolate deployment logic into services and get them all upon
container start and sort them according to precedence. Deployment services in native
plugin will have higher precedence than these in container adapter so once native is on
cp, these will be used, otherwise default deployment services from container itself will
be used.

When native plugin is not on class path, we can install packages to Android device
directly via Android's injection install and uninstall methods however since Android
container without native plugin is not capable to follow Arquillian deployment logic, we
have to use these methods so @Deployment method has to be kind of dummy.
There has to be deployment logic implemented when native plugin is not on class path.
This has to be investigated further.
This is the logical continuation of ARQ-1521
